摘要 PROBLEM TO BE SOLVED: To provide an oxide superconductive wire rod which adopts a structure resistant to damage of an oxide superconductive layer even when stress is applied and its production method.SOLUTION: An oxide superconductive wire rod includes an oxide superconductive laminate in which a middle layer and an oxide superconductive layer are formed on the principal surface of a substrate, a protective layer formed on the outer periphery of the oxide superconductive laminate and a stabilization layer formed on the protective layer, and the protective layer consists of a first protective layer which is formed so as to cover the principal surface of the oxide superconductive layer and composed of Ag or an Ag alloy and a second protective layer which is formed so as to cover the back surface of the substrate opposite to the principal surface and composed of Ag or an Ag alloy; the stabilization layer is provided so as to cover at least a part of the first and second protective layers; and the peel strength between the substrate and the second protective layer is lower than the peel strength between the oxide superconductive layer and the middle layer.
